5 / 28 page ![]() ACE25QA100G 1M BIT SPI NOR FLASH VER 1.2 5 (D) Power-down At Power-down (continuous decrease in VCC), as soon as VCC drops from the normal operating voltage to below the power on reset threshold voltage, the device stops responding to any instruction sent to it. During Power-down, the device must be deselected (Chip Select (/CS) should be allowed to follow the voltage applied on VCC) and in Standby Power mode (that is there should be no internal Write cycle in progress). Active Power and Standby Power Modes When Chip Select (/CS) is Low, the device is selected, and in the Active Power mode. The device consumes ICC. When Chip Select (/CS) is High, the device is deselected. If a Write cycle is not currently in progress, the device then goes in to the Standby Power mode, and the device consumption drops to ICC1. Status Register Table 3. Status Register S7 S6 S5 S4 S3 S2 S1 S0 SRP Reserved Reserved BP2 BP1 BP0 WEL WIP The status and control bits of the Status Register are as follows: WIP bit The Write in Progress (WIP) bit indicates whether the memory is busy in program/erase/write status register progress. When WIP bit sets to 1, means the device is busy in program/erase/write status register progress, when WIP bit sets 0, means the device is not in program/erase/write status register progress. WEL bit The Write Enable Latch bit indicates the status of the internal Write Enable Latch. When set to 1 the internal Write Enable Latch is set, when set to 0 the internal Write Enable Latch is reset and no Write Status Register, Program or Erase instruction is accepted. BP2, BP1, BP0 bits The Block Protect (BP2, BP1, and BP0) bits are non-volatile. They define the size of the area to be software protected against Program and Erase instructions. These bits are written with the Write Status Register instruction. When the Block Protect (BP2, BP1, and BP0) bits are set to 1, the relevant memory area. Becomes protected against Page Program, Sector Erase and Block Erase instructions. The Block Protect (BP2, BP1, and BP0) bits can be written provided that the Hardware Protected mode has not been set. |
